What holds ionic compounds together?
The positively charged sodium ion and the
negatively charged chlorine ion attract each
other. Together they form a strong ionic bond.

Metal atoms lose electrons and nonmetal
– atoms gain electrons and form stable
+ + compounds. An atom that has gained or lost
an electron is an ion.
